Jan Vishwas (Amendment of Provisions) Bill, 2023


Q: What is The Jan Vishwas (Amendment of Provisions) Bill, 2023?

A: The Jan Vishwas Bill is a legislative proposal that seeks to decriminalize minor offenses in 42 central acts related to various sectors, including environment, agriculture, media, industry, trade, and publication. The objective of the bill is to reduce the burden of compliance and promote ease of living and doing business in India. It replaces criminal penalties with monetary fines for certain offenses to provide relief to small businesses, shopkeepers, hawkers, and owners of micro, small, and medium-sized enterprises (MSMEs).
 

Q: Which are some of the acts being amended under The Jan Vishwas Bill?

A: Some of the acts being amended include The Drugs and Cosmetics Act, 1940; Public Debt Act, 1944; Pharmacy Act, 1948; Cinematograph Act, 1952; Copyright Act, 1957; Environment (Protection) Act, 1986; and Motor Vehicles Act, 1988, among others.
 

Q3: What are the benefits of The Jan Vishwas Bill?

A: The primary benefits of The Jan Vishwas Bill include reducing the compliance burden for businesses and individuals, offering a chance for improvement instead of imprisonment, and promoting ease of doing business in the country. The bill aims to provide an alternative to imprisonment through monetary fines for minor offenses, benefiting the economy and individuals alike.
